Contractor Profile

Barrus Solar

Barrus Solar is a leader in clean energy services. The company makes clean energy available to homeowners, businesses, schools, non-profits and government organizations at a lower cost than for energy generated by burning fossil fuels like coal, oil and natural gas.

2014 Top 400 Solar Contractors


Top 400 Rank #331

Total Megawatts Installed 20130.2 Employees16